Abstract
A mobile station is operated within at least one radio network having a plurality of base stations. Only some of the plurality of base stations support a Voice over Internet Protocol, VoIP, service. The mobile station is registered with a first base station of the plurality of base stations. The mobile station may be registered with a second base station. The mobile station determines that one of the first base station and the second base station has functionality to support VoIP and the other does not. A Routing Area Update Request message or Tracking Area Update Request message is sent from the mobile station to the second base station in response to determining support for VoIP.

9. A method of operating a radio network, comprising:
-
operating a mobile station by registering the mobile station with a first base station of a plurality of base stations provided within the radio network, deciding to register the mobile station with a second base station of the plurality of base stations, determining at the mobile station that one of the first base station and the second base station has functionality to support Voice over Internet Protocol (VoIP) and the other does not, and sending a Routing Area Update Request message or Tracking Area Update Request message from the mobile station to the second base station in response to said determination regarding functionality to support VoIP; receiving the Routing Area Update Request message or Tracking Area Update Request message sent by the mobile station at a Serving GPRS Support Node, SGSN, or Mobility Management Entity, MME, of the radio network; communicating from the SGSN or MME to a Gateway GPRS Support Node, GGSN, or Serving-Gateway, S-GW and Packet Data Network-Gateway, P-GW, a message to update the Packet Data Protocol, PDP, context in response to the received Routing Area Update Request message or Tracking Area Update Request message; communicating an acknowledgment message from the GGSN or S-GW and P-GW to the SGSN or MME in response to the message to update the PDP context; and communicating a Routing Area Update Accept message or Tracking Area Update Accept message from the SGSN or MME to the mobile station. - View Dependent Claims (10)
